Before You Begin

It's always a good idea to back up your data before you start repairing or fixing anything on your Samsung Galaxy phone. This way, if something goes wrong and your phone can't be restored, you'll have copies of your photos, videos, and other important files.

Before you begin any repair or fix on your Samsung Galaxy phone, be sure to have the following items ready: 

-Your Samsung Galaxy phone (with the battery inserted) 

-An adequate charger 

-The appropriate Samsung Galaxy USB/charging cable 

-A compatible replacement part or accessory

Tools Needed

You will need the following tools to repair and fix problems with your Samsung Galaxy: 1. A can of compressed air - This is used to remove dust and debris from the phone. 2. A Phillips head screwdriver - This is used for basic repairs and adjustments. 3. A plastic spudger or fingernail - This is used for 

removing adhesive, stickers, and other small objects from the phone. 4. A cleaning cloth - This is used to wipe down the phone's surface and remove any dirt, dust, or fingerprints.
